Факторы, определяющие объем видеопамяти современных GPU

При запуске ресурсоемкой игры или рендеринге сложной сцены на Nvidia GeForce RTX 3060 с 8 ГБ памяти система может выдать ошибку «Out of Video Memory», даже если оперативная память компьютера свободна. Это прямое указание на то, что физический лимит VRAM исчерпан, и дальнейшее увеличение текстур или разрешения невозможно без снижения настроек графики. Проблема заключается не в программном сбое, а в жестком ограничении, заложенном на этапе проектирования платы, когда количество чипов памяти и их плотность были определены производителем.

Пользователи часто задаются вопросом, можно ли расширить этот ресурс, как это делается с оперативной памятью в компьютере, но в случае с видеокартами ответ почти всегда отрицательный. Объем видеопамяти — это не программная настройка, а физическая характеристика, зависящая от количества установленных микросхем и их индивидуальной емкости. Любые попытки программно обмануть систему или физически припаять дополнительные чипы без соответствующей поддержки VRAM контроллером обречены на провал и могут привести к полному выходу устройства из строя.

Физическая компоновка и количество чипов

Главным фактором, определяющим итоговый объем памяти, является количество микросхем GDDR или HBM, установленных на печатной плате. Производители используют чипы с конкретной емкостью (например, 2 ГБ, 4 ГБ или 8 ГБ на один корпус), и общий итог получается простым умножением их числа. Если на плате размещено 8 чипов по 2 ГБ, то максимальный объем составит 16 ГБ, а установка чипов по 1 ГБ даст всего 8 ГБ.

Выбор типа чипов также критичен: современные видеокарты используют память стандарта GDDR6X или GDDR6, которые имеют высокую плотность записи данных. Старые модели могли использовать GDDR5, где для достижения тех же объемов требовалось больше физических компонентов и шире шина. Невозможно просто взять и заменить существующие чипы на более емкие, если контроллер памяти в графическом процессоре не поддерживает такую конфигурацию адресации.

Архитектура графического процессора и контроллера

Даже если физически припаять 16 чипов памяти, видеокарта будет работать только с тем объемом, который поддерживает её контроллер памяти внутри GPU. Архитектура каждого поколения чипов (например, Nvidia Ampere или AMD RDNA 3) имеет жесткие лимиты на адресное пространство, которое оно может «видеть». Попытка установить 24 ГБ памяти в карту, спроектированную под 12 ГБ, приведет к тому, что система увидит лишь лимитированный объем, а остальные чипы останутся неактивными.

Ширина шины памяти также играет роль в том, как эффективно используется этот объем. 128-битная шина может стать узким горлышком, если объем памяти слишком велик для неё, что приведет к низкой производительности. Однако именно контроллер определяет, сколько бит выделено для адресации каждого байта, что в конечном итоге ограничивает максимальный объем, доступный для использования. Именноы контроллера, а не только физика чипов, диктуют верхнюю границу возможностей карты.

📊 Какой объем памяти вам критически важен для текущих задач?
6 ГБ
8 ГБ
12 ГБ
16 ГБ и более

Сегментация рынка и ценовая политика

Производители часто искусственно ограничивают объем памяти в младших и средних моделях, чтобы стимулировать продажи более дорогих версий. Один и тот же графический чип может выпускаться в двух вариантах: с 8 ГБ и с 12 ГБ видеопамяти, при этом различие заключается исключительно в количестве распаянных чипов. Это позволяет компании Nvidia или AMD четко разделить рынок на сегменты «бюджетный», «средний» и «топовый», не меняя архитектуру ядра.

Распределение памяти также зависит от целевой аудитории карты. Профессиональные ускорители для рендеринга, такие как серия RTX A6000, оснащаются огромными объемами памяти (до 48 ГБ), так как им необходимо загружать целые сцены целиком. Игровые карты ориентированы на баланс, где 16-24 ГБ считаются избыточными для большинства игр, поэтому производители экономят на компонентах, снижая себестоимость продукта.

Типы памяти и их влияние на плотность

Переход на новые технологии памяти позволяет увеличивать объем без значительного роста физических размеров платы. Память стандарта HBM3 (High Bandwidth Memory) используется в топовых решениях благодаря своей способности укладывать чипы вертикально, создавая 3D-структуры. Это позволяет достичь огромных объемов в компактном корпусе, что невозможно с традиционными планарными чипами GDDR.

Стандарт GDDR6X, используемый в картах Nvidia 30-й и 40-й серии, позволяет использовать более плотные микросхемы, что упрощает создание карт с памятью 20-24 ГБ. В то же время, более дешевые карты на GDDR5 ограничены физическими возможностями старых чипов, где максимальная емкость одного корпуса составляла 2-4 ГБ, что требовало большого количества компонентов для набора 12 ГБ.

Влияние шины памяти на эффективный объем

Хотя ширина шины не меняет физический объем памяти, она определяет скорость доступа к ней. Карта с 12 ГБ памяти, но с 192-битной шиной, может работать медленнее в разрешении 4K, чем карта с 8 ГБ, но с 256-битной шиной, из-за недостаточной пропускной способности. Это создает иллюзию, что памяти «меньше», чем есть на самом деле, так как данные не успевают подгружаться в ядро.

Производители часто урезают шину в урезанных версиях карт, чтобы сделать их дешевле, что косвенно влияет на полезность имеющегося объема памяти. Если пропускная способность низкая, драйвер не может эффективно использовать весь объем VRAM для кэширования текстур, и система начинает загружать оперативную память, что резко снижает производительность.

☑️ Проверка совместимости и характеристик

Выполнено: 0 / 4

Специфика профессиональных и игровых решений

В профессиональном секторе объем памяти является определяющим фактором стоимости. Модели AMD Radeon Pro или Nvidia RTX Ada Generation имеют память, рассчитанную на работу с огромными массивами данных, где каждый гигабайт критичен. В игровом сегменте приоритетом является частота работы памяти и пропускная способность, а не чистый объем, если он превышает 16 ГБ.

Разница в подходе к бюджетированию компонентов приводит к тому, что игровая карта за $500 может иметь меньше памяти, чем профессиональная карта за $1000, даже если их вычислительная мощность (ядра CUDA/Stream Processors) схожа. Это связано с тем, что профессиональные задачи требуют загрузки всей сцены в память для корректного расчета, тогда как игры используют потоковую подгрузку.

Почему нельзя просто купить карту с большим объемом памяти?|Производители не выпускают карты с избыточным объемом памяти для игрового сегмента, так как это удорожает продукт без реального прироста FPS в играх. Избыточная память просто простаивает, увеличивая стоимость карты и цену охлаждения.-->